作为系统管理员,知道系统的版本号是必然的。 因为不同大版本之间的命令和启动过程等之间有很大的差异;
一.在/etc/system-release中查看
~ ] # ls-l/etc /系统- release
lwxrwxrwx.1根根根14 jul 1919336037/etc/system-release-centos-release
~]#ls -l /etc/*-release
- rw-rr. 1根25 jul 2210336006/etc/centos-release
lwxrwxrwx.1根根根14 jul 1919336037/etc/red hat-release-centos-release
lwxrwxrwx.1根根根14 jul 1919336037/etc/system-release-centos-release
可以看出都指向centos-release,所以任意打开其中一个即可
~ ] # cat/etc /系统发行版
centos 6.8版(最终) )。
可以看到此主机是CentOS 6.8
二、可以通过本lsb_release命令查看,该命令需要单独安装。 自己安装在yum上就可以了
() LSB_release-a
LSB版本3360:酷睿- 4.1-amd 64:酷睿- 4.1-noarch : cxx-4.1-amd 643360 cxx-4.1-noarch :桌面- 4.1-noarch
分布式程序id : centos
描述: centoslinuxrelease7.2. 1511 (核心) )。
3:7.2.1511版
Codename :酷睿
可以看到此主机是CentOS 7.2
三.如果熟悉内核版本,也可以通过内核版本号了解当前CentOS的版本号
~]# uname -r
3.10.0-327.el7.x86_64
通过内核版本号可以知道当前的系统版本号。 这是CentOS 7或更高版本。 要是知道这里就好了。 因为命令之间的差异很大,例如CentOS 6系列和CentOS 7系列,而同一较大版本之间的差异不大。
原始文章,作者: fighter,转载请注明来源: http://www.178linux.com/25270